San Francisco: Landlords evict locals to convert to AirBnB

According to this report, AirBnB short term rentals have significantly tightened the housing market in San Francisco. A study by the SF Board of Supervisors suggests that, in areas popular with tourists, 20 - 30% of rental units have been converted to full-time short term rentals. This does not include units where the owner resides and rents out a room or occasionally rents the entire residence out.
